Valvoline Volunteers Green 5 Habitat Homes for Earth Day

Automotive maintenance company Valvoline brought its team members to Lexington, Kentucky to plant trees and lay sod at homes being built for families in need. The Earth Day project partnered with Trees Lexington and Habitat for Humanity to create welcoming green spaces where new homeowners will put down roots.

50 City of Hope Volunteers Rebuild Helen's 62-Year Home

After wildfire destroyed the Altadena home where 90-year-old Helen Montanez raised six children, 50 volunteers from City of Hope spent their free time rebuilding it. The project will also restore homes for Helen's daughter and granddaughter's families, all of whom lost everything in the Eaton Fire.

300 Volunteers Build 5 Homes for Women in Virginia

More than 300 volunteers gathered in Albemarle County to build five new homes for women-led families, kicking off Habitat for Humanity's month-long Women Build initiative. The project is part of a larger effort to create over 1,100 affordable homes in the Southwood community.

Habitat for Humanity Housed 65 Million People in 50 Years

Since 1976, Habitat for Humanity has given 65 million people access to safe, affordable housing. Now they're inviting everyone to help open doors for the 3 billion people still struggling with housing insecurity.
